The integration of sex and gender in medical research and clinical practice is increasingly recognized as a cornerstone for achieving equitable health outcomes. Biological sex and gender influence the manifestation, progression, and treatment response in numerous diseases. Biological sex influences health and disease outcomes through genetic, hormonal, and physiological factors, while gender impacts them via identity, societal roles and behaviors. Historically, medical research has focused predominantly on the male body, leading to diagnostic and therapeutic gaps for women and gender-diverse populations. In particular, women remain underrepresented in clinical trials, leading to suboptimal treatment strategies and outcomes. In addition, in many conditions, such as cardiovascular, metabolic and neurological diseases, sex-specific variations in risk factors and disease presentation are prominent. The present review discusses the critical importance of distinguishing between sex and gender in preclinical and clinical research, and the necessity of incorporating these variables across all stages of research, from study design to analysis and reporting of preclinical studies and clinical trials. By incorporating sex and gender as distinct but interacting variables, we propose a framework to advance health equity and foster personalized, inclusive healthcare. This approach will promote the development of gender-sensitive clinical guidelines, enhance the accuracy of diagnostic tools, and ultimately contribute to improved health outcomes for all individuals, regardless of their sex or gender identity.
